怎么把excel表格日期格式改成相同格式

怎么把excel表格日期格式改成相同格式

要将Excel表格中的日期格式统一为相同格式,可以通过以下几种方法:使用格式刷工具、在单元格格式设置中手动更改、使用TEXT函数、利用VBA代码。其中,使用格式刷工具是最简单直接的方法。

使用格式刷工具可以快速将一个单元格的格式应用到其他单元格。 具体步骤如下:首先,选择一个已经设置好日期格式的单元格;然后,点击“格式刷”工具;最后,选中需要应用该格式的其他单元格,即可完成日期格式的统一。

一、使用格式刷工具

格式刷工具是Excel中的一个便捷工具,能够快速地将一个单元格的格式复制到其他单元格。使用格式刷工具来统一日期格式的步骤如下:

  1. 选择一个已经设置好日期格式的单元格:在Excel表格中找到一个已经设置好你需要的日期格式的单元格,点击选中它。
  2. 点击格式刷工具:在Excel的“开始”选项卡中,点击“格式刷”按钮。格式刷工具的图标通常是一个小刷子。
  3. 应用格式到其他单元格:使用格式刷工具后,光标会变成一个刷子的形状。然后,点击并拖动选择需要应用该格式的所有单元格。松开鼠标,即可完成日期格式的统一。

这种方法非常简单直观,但也有局限性,即需要手动操作,且不适用于大规模的数据处理。

二、在单元格格式设置中手动更改

手动更改单元格格式是另一种常用方法,适用于对单元格进行详细的格式设置。具体步骤如下:

  1. 选中需要更改格式的单元格:点击并拖动光标,选中需要统一格式的所有单元格。
  2. 打开单元格格式设置窗口:右键单击选中的单元格区域,选择“设置单元格格式”选项,或者使用快捷键Ctrl+1打开单元格格式设置窗口。
  3. 选择日期格式:在单元格格式设置窗口中,选择“数字”选项卡,然后点击左侧的“日期”选项。在右侧的格式列表中,选择你需要的日期格式。例如,可以选择“YYYY-MM-DD”格式。
  4. 应用格式:点击“确定”按钮,即可应用新的日期格式到选中的单元格中。

这种方法适用于需要对日期格式进行详细设置的情况,但同样需要手动操作。

三、使用TEXT函数

对于需要通过公式进行日期格式转换的情况,可以使用TEXT函数。TEXT函数能够将日期转换为指定的文本格式。具体步骤如下:

  1. 在目标单元格中输入公式:在Excel表格中选中一个空白单元格,输入如下公式:
    =TEXT(A1, "YYYY-MM-DD")

    其中,A1是你需要转换格式的原始日期单元格,"YYYY-MM-DD"是你需要的日期格式。

  2. 拖动填充公式:点击并拖动单元格右下角的填充柄,将公式应用到其他单元格中。

这种方法适用于需要通过公式进行批量日期格式转换的情况,但需要注意的是,转换后的日期是文本格式,不再是原始的日期格式。

四、利用VBA代码

对于高级用户,可以编写VBA代码来批量更改日期格式。具体步骤如下:

  1. 打开VBA编辑器:在Excel中按Alt+F11打开VBA编辑器。
  2. 插入新模块:在VBA编辑器中,点击“插入”菜单,选择“模块”选项。
  3. 编写VBA代码:在新建的模块中,输入如下代码:
    Sub ChangeDateFormat()

    Dim rng As Range

    Set rng = Selection

    rng.NumberFormat = "YYYY-MM-DD"

    End Sub

  4. 运行VBA代码:关闭VBA编辑器,回到Excel表格中,选中需要更改格式的单元格区域,然后按Alt+F8打开宏运行窗口,选择“ChangeDateFormat”宏,点击“运行”按钮。

这种方法适用于需要批量处理大量数据的情况,但需要一定的VBA编程基础。

五、常见问题及解决方法

在更改日期格式的过程中,可能会遇到一些常见问题,例如日期显示错误、日期格式无法应用等。以下是一些常见问题及其解决方法:

  1. 日期显示错误:如果更改日期格式后,日期显示错误,可能是因为原始数据不是有效的日期格式。可以尝试使用“文本分列”功能将文本转换为日期格式。

    • 步骤:选中需要转换的单元格区域,点击“数据”选项卡中的“文本分列”按钮,选择“分隔符号”或“固定宽度”选项,根据提示完成转换。
  2. 日期格式无法应用:如果更改日期格式后,发现部分单元格的格式没有变化,可能是因为这些单元格的内容不是有效的日期格式。可以尝试手动输入有效日期,或者使用公式将文本转换为日期。

    • 步骤:在目标单元格中输入如下公式:
      =DATEVALUE(A1)

      其中,A1是你需要转换的原始单元格。

  3. 日期格式不统一:如果表格中的日期格式不统一,可能是因为不同单元格使用了不同的日期格式。可以使用格式刷工具或手动更改格式的方法,将所有单元格的日期格式统一。

六、总结

通过以上几种方法,可以有效地将Excel表格中的日期格式统一为相同格式。每种方法都有其适用的场景和优缺点,可以根据具体需求选择合适的方法。使用格式刷工具是最简单直接的方法,适用于小规模数据处理;手动更改单元格格式适用于需要详细设置格式的情况;使用TEXT函数适用于通过公式进行批量转换的情况;利用VBA代码适用于高级用户和大规模数据处理。解决常见问题时,可以结合使用多种方法,确保日期格式的统一和正确显示。

相关问答FAQs:

Q: 如何将Excel表格中的日期格式统一修改为相同格式?

A: 修改Excel表格中的日期格式非常简单,您可以按照以下步骤进行操作:

  1. 选择需要修改日期格式的单元格或单元格区域。
  2. 在Excel顶部的菜单栏中,点击“开始”选项卡。
  3. 在“数字”分组中找到“日期”选项,并点击下拉箭头。
  4. 在弹出的日期格式列表中,选择您希望的日期格式。
  5. Excel将会立即将选中单元格的日期格式修改为您所选择的格式。

请注意,如果您希望将整个工作表中的日期格式统一修改为相同格式,可以按照上述步骤选择整个工作表,然后进行相同的操作。

文章包含AI辅助创作,作者:Edit1,如若转载,请注明出处:https://docs.pingcode.com/baike/4303057

(0)
Edit1Edit1
免费注册
电话联系

4008001024

微信咨询
微信咨询
返回顶部